Output 535a8ebf7c81ccb13f28743b10d709ee37904934bf91649a6ed10c3865a5c3a6:0

value
628391514
script pubkey
OP_0 OP_PUSHBYTES_20 68492ab21c4bb6bc898c177c11cdf12869096d2e
address
ltc1qdpyj4vsufwmtezvvza7prn039p5sjmfwda88w5
transaction
535a8ebf7c81ccb13f28743b10d709ee37904934bf91649a6ed10c3865a5c3a6
spent
true